The girl who sustained serious injuries during a drone attack in Rostov-on-Don on August 29 was taken to Moscow for treatment; she requires surgery.

As reported by "Caucasian Knot", nine people were injured, including four children, and hospitalized after the drone attack in the Rostov region on August 29, with the condition of one of the girls assessed as serious. On August 30, doctors reported that the girl would require long-term recovery.

A four-year-old girl who sustained serious injuries in the drone attack in Rostov-on-Don on August 29 was transferred to Moscow for further treatment, Donnews.ru reported on September 4.

The decision to transfer the child to the Russian Children's Clinical Hospital of the Ministry of Health of Russia was made by a council of doctors; the girl has a serious leg injury with an artery rupture, requiring surgical intervention, and after stabilization of her condition, rehabilitation measures. According to Anton Narbutov, the deputy chief physician of RDKB for surgical affairs, the child's condition is assessed as moderate; she is conscious and eating independently, reports "Kommersant".
